<emphasis id="6C92F1609004FFE1226DFBCFA4FFFBBD" bold="true" box="[839,956,1089,1113]" pageId="14" pageNumber="315">Diagnosis.</emphasis>
Size
<emphasis id="6C92F1609004FFE122D3FBCCA301FBBD" box="[1017,1090,1090,1113]" italics="true" pageId="14" pageNumber="315">in vivo</emphasis>
about 150 × 95 μm (n = 5); body ovate to teardrop-shaped, broadly rounded anteriorly and pointed posterior; cytoplasm full of dark pigments possibly depending on food inside food vacuoles; a single contractile vacuole posterior to mid-body; extrusomes numerous and about 10 μm long
<emphasis id="6C92F1609004FFE125EBFB6DA24DFB1E" box="[1217,1294,1251,1274]" italics="true" pageId="14" pageNumber="315">in vivo</emphasis>
, stain darkly after protargol impregnation; macronucleus globular to ellipsoidal near body center; oral apparatus in anterior half of body composed of undulating membrane on right side of oral apparatus and 3 very close peniculae with 5, 4, 4 ciliary rows at left side, a suture extends from oral opening to posterior body end; about 90 ciliary rows.
